#include <tulip/StringProperty.h>
#include <tulip/ColorProperty.h>
#include <tulip/DoubleProperty.h>
#include <tulip/Size.h>
#include <tulip/Coord.h>
#include <tulip/Glyph.h>
#include <tulip/EdgeExtremityGlyph.h>
#include <tulip/GlHexagon.h>
#include <tulip/GlGraphRenderingParameters.h>
#include <tulip/Graph.h>
#include <tulip/GlGraphInputData.h>
#include <tulip/TulipViewSettings.h>
using namespace std;
using namespace tlp;
namespace tlp {
static GlHexagon *hexagon = NULL;
static void drawHexagon(const Color &fillColor,const Color &borderColor,float borderWidth,const std::string &textureName, float lod) {
hexagon->setFillColor(fillColor);
if (borderWidth > 0) {
hexagon->setOutlineMode(true);
hexagon->setOutlineColor(borderColor);
hexagon->setOutlineSize(borderWidth);
}
else {
hexagon->setOutlineMode(false);
}
hexagon->setTextureName(textureName);
hexagon->draw(lod,NULL);
}
/** \addtogroup glyph */
/// A 2D glyph
/**
* This glyph draws a textured hexagon using the "viewTexture"
* node property value. If this property has no value, the hexagon
* is then colored using the "viewColor" node property value.
*/
class Hexagon: public Glyph {
public:
GLYPHINFORMATION("2D - Hexagon", "David Auber", "09/07/2002", "Textured Hexagon", "1.0", NodeShape::Hexagon)
Hexagon(const tlp::PluginContext *context = NULL);
virtual ~Hexagon();
virtual void getIncludeBoundingBox(BoundingBox &boundingBox,node);
virtual void draw(node n, float lod);
};
PLUGIN(Hexagon)
Hexagon::Hexagon(const tlp::PluginContext* context) :
Glyph(context) {
if(!hexagon)
hexagon=new GlHexagon(Coord(0,0,0),Size(.5,.5,0));
}
Hexagon::~Hexagon() {
}
void Hexagon::getIncludeBoundingBox(BoundingBox &boundingBox,node) {
boundingBox[0] = Coord(-0.35f, -0.35f, 0);
boundingBox[1] = Coord(0.35f, 0.35f, 0);
}
void Hexagon::draw(node n, float lod) {
hexagon->setLightingMode(true);
string textureName=glGraphInputData->getElementTexture()->getNodeValue(n);
if(textureName!="")
textureName=glGraphInputData->parameters->getTexturePath()+textureName;
drawHexagon(glGraphInputData->getElementColor()->getNodeValue(n),
glGraphInputData->getElementBorderColor()->getNodeValue(n),
glGraphInputData->getElementBorderWidth()->getNodeValue(n),
textureName,
lod);
}
class EEHexagon: public EdgeExtremityGlyph {
public:
GLYPHINFORMATION("2D - Hexagon extremity", "David Auber", "09/07/2002", "Textured Hexagon for edge extremities", "1.0", EdgeExtremityShape::Hexagon)
EEHexagon(const tlp::PluginContext* context): EdgeExtremityGlyph(context) {
if (hexagon == NULL)
hexagon=new GlHexagon(Coord(0,0,0),Size(.5,.5,0));
}
void draw(edge e,
node,
const Color & glyphColor,
const Color &borderColor,
float lod) {
hexagon->setLightingMode(false);
string textureName=edgeExtGlGraphInputData->getElementTexture()->getEdgeValue(e);
if(textureName!="")
textureName=edgeExtGlGraphInputData->parameters->getTexturePath()+textureName;
drawHexagon(glyphColor,
borderColor,
edgeExtGlGraphInputData->getElementBorderWidth()->getEdgeValue(e),
textureName,
lod);
}
};
PLUGIN(EEHexagon)
} // end of namespace tlp
